Types of Products For Siding Service

Vinyl Siding Panels

Popular for their affordability and low maintenance, vinyl siding panels come in many styles and colors, suitable for various residential and commercial applications.

Fiber Cement Boards

Known for their strength and resistance to pests and fire, fiber cement boards provide a durable siding option that can mimic the appearance of wood or stucco.

Wood Siding Planks

Offering a classic aesthetic, wood siding planks require regular maintenance but provide natural beauty and versatility.

Metal Siding Sheets

Metal siding is valued for its longevity and modern appearance, often used in industrial or contemporary designs.

Insulated Siding Panels

These panels combine siding with insulation, enhancing energy efficiency and providing additional thermal protection.

Siding Trim and Molding

Used to create clean edges and decorative accents, trim and molding are essential for a finished look.

Corner Posts and Edging

These components help secure siding at corners and edges, ensuring stability and a polished appearance.

Siding Fasteners and Nails

Specialized fasteners ensure proper attachment and hold, preventing issues like warping or detachment.

Caulking and Sealants

Sealants are used to fill gaps and prevent water infiltration, critical for maintaining siding integrity.

Surface Preparation Products

Primers and cleaning agents prepare surfaces for siding installation, promoting better adhesion and longevity.

Siding Removal Tools

Tools designed for safely removing old siding facilitate efficient replacement or repair projects.

Siding Installation Kits

Complete kits provide all necessary components and instructions for a streamlined installation process.

Weatherproofing Membranes

These membranes act as barriers against moisture and air infiltration, enhancing siding performance.

Insulation Boards

Rigid insulation boards improve thermal resistance and can be integrated with siding for better energy efficiency.

Decorative Accents

Elements like shutters and decorative panels add aesthetic value and complement siding designs.

Key Buying Considerations

  • Climate suitability: Ensure the product can withstand local weather conditions such as humidity, temperature fluctuations, and storms.
  • Material durability: Consider the longevity and resistance to pests, rot, and corrosion.
  • Maintenance requirements: Evaluate how much upkeep is needed to keep the siding looking and functioning well.
  • Installation complexity: Determine whether the product is suitable for DIY installation or requires professional help.
  • Aesthetic options: Choose a product that complements the architectural style and desired appearance.
  • Cost and budget: Balance quality and features with available financial resources.
  • Compatibility: Confirm that the product works well with existing structures and other building materials.
  • Warranty and support: Look for products that come with manufacturer warranties and reliable customer service.
  • Energy efficiency: Consider products that offer insulation or thermal benefits if energy savings are a priority.
  • Environmental resistance: Check for features like UV resistance, moisture barriers, and impact strength.
  • Local building codes: Ensure the product complies with regional regulations and standards.
